const SDP_LINE_SEPARATOR = /\r\n|\n|\r/; function joinSdpLines(lines: string[], originalSdp: string): string { const separator = originalSdp.includes('\r\n') ? '\r\n' : '\n'; const hasTrailingNewline = /(?:\r\n|\n|\r)$/.test(originalSdp); const joined = lines.join(separator); return hasTrailingNewline ? `${joined}${separator}` : joined; } /** * Advertise Trickle ICE support in SDP. * * Native Telnyx SDKs add `a=ice-options:trickle` at the session level after * the origin line. If WebRTC generated extra options, normalize the line to * only `trickle` so the signaling payload matches Android. */ export function addTrickleIceCapability(sdp: string): string { if (!sdp) { return sdp; } const lines = sdp.split(SDP_LINE_SEPARATOR); const existingIndex = lines.findIndex((line) => line.startsWith('a=ice-options:')); if (existingIndex >= 0) { if (lines[existingIndex] === 'a=ice-options:trickle') { return sdp; } lines[existingIndex] = 'a=ice-options:trickle'; return joinSdpLines(lines, sdp); } const originIndex = lines.findIndex((line) => line.startsWith('o=')); const insertAt = originIndex >= 0 ? originIndex + 1 : lines.length; lines.splice(insertAt, 0, 'a=ice-options:trickle'); return joinSdpLines(lines, sdp); } /** * Remove already gathered ICE candidates from the initial SDP when Trickle ICE * is enabled. Candidates are sent separately over `telnyx_rtc.candidate`, so * keeping them in SDP can duplicate candidate delivery. */ export function removeCandidateLines(sdp: string): string { if (!sdp) { return sdp; } const lines = sdp .split(SDP_LINE_SEPARATOR) .filter((line) => !line.startsWith('a=candidate:') && line !== 'a=end-of-candidates'); return joinSdpLines(lines, sdp); } /** * RTCIceCandidateInit expects `candidate:` without the SDP `a=` line prefix. */ export function normalizeRemoteCandidateString(candidate: string): string { return candidate.replace(/^a=/, ''); } /** * Match Android's candidate cleaning before signaling: keep the RFC candidate * fields and drop WebRTC-specific extensions like generation, ufrag, network-id * and network-cost. */ export function cleanCandidateString(candidate: string): string { const normalized = normalizeRemoteCandidateString(candidate).trim(); const parts = normalized.split(/\s+/); if (!parts[0]?.startsWith('candidate:') || parts.length < 8) { return normalized; } const cleaned = parts.slice(0, 8); for (let i = 8; i < parts.length; i++) { const part = parts[i]; if ((part === 'raddr' || part === 'rport') && i + 1 < parts.length) { cleaned.push(part, parts[i + 1]); i++; } } return cleaned.join(' '); } export function prepareTrickleSdp(sdp: string): string { return addTrickleIceCapability(removeCandidateLines(sdp)); }
